Huntsville: Rocket City on the Rise booming
Huntsville, Alabama, has rapidly transformed from a sleepy Southern town into a thriving hub of innovation and technology. The city's nickname, "Rocket City," is no mere moniker; it's a testament to its rich history as the home of NASA's Marshall Space Flight Center, where groundbreaking advancements in space exploration have been made for decades. Today, Huntsville continues to blossom as a center for aerospace engineering, defense contracting, and emerging technologies like artificial intelligence and cybersecurity.

Huntsville's passion to education is also evident in its premier universities and colleges. The University of Alabama in Huntsville (UAH) is a leading institution known for its STEM programs, while other top-tier schools like Alabama A&M University contribute to the city's intellectual vibrancy.
